An official memorial planned for late rapper Mac Miller is scheduled to take place at Pittsburgh’s Blue Slide Park, on Tuesday, September 11.

According to the event’s Facebook page, the organizers explained the intention behind the memorial thus;
“We would like to bring the city together in full force for this legendary icon,” the description reads. “Mac deserves to be sent off with an evening of celebrating his life, discussing his struggles, and remembering his stories; most importantly for his iconic work that brought joy into the lives of everybody who listened.”
Miller born Malcolm James McCormick who died of an ‘apparent’ drug overdose at the age of 26 spent a lot of his growing up time at Pittsburgh park, also naming his 2011 album Blue Side Park after it.
In a 2013 interview, he admitted the negative reviews the project got was one of the reasons he started using promethazine, which is also known as lean.
“I love lean; it’s great,” he said at the time. “I was not happy and I was on lean very heavy … I was so fucked up all the time it was bad. My friends couldn’t even look at me the same. I was lost.
“A lot of the reviews were more on me as a person. To be honest, that was even worse. You’re 19, you’re so excited to put out your first album, you put it out—and no one has any respect for you or for what you did.”
An official toxicology report to determine the actual cause of death is still being expected is pending.
